Understanding Bret Baier's Role at Fox News
Bret Baier's responsibilities at Fox News are extensive. He anchors "Special Report," a flagship evening news program, and leads the network’s coverage of political events, including presidential debates, election nights, and breaking news. His ability to deliver balanced and comprehensive reporting has made him a trusted voice in a highly polarized media landscape.
Key Responsibilities:
- Anchoring "Special Report"
- Leading political coverage
- Conducting interviews with key political figures
- Providing analysis on major news events
Bret Baier's Salary: What We Know
While Fox News does not publicly disclose the exact salaries of its anchors, estimates can be gleaned from industry insights and comparisons with other leading journalists. Based on available information, Bret Baier's annual salary is estimated to be in the range of $7 million to $8 million.
Factors Influencing His Salary:
- Experience: Baier has been with Fox News since 1996, steadily climbing the ranks.
- Role: As Chief Political Anchor, he holds a critical position within the network.
- Ratings: "Special Report" consistently ranks high in viewership, adding to his value.
- Market Value: Comparable to other top-tier news anchors in the industry.
How Bret Baier's Salary Compares
To provide context, it's helpful to compare Baier's estimated salary with that of other prominent news anchors. While specific figures vary and are often kept confidential, anchors at major networks like CNN, MSNBC, and ABC typically earn between $3 million and $15 million annually, depending on their role, tenure, and the popularity of their programs.
Examples of Anchor Salaries:
- Anderson Cooper (CNN): Estimated $12 million per year
- Sean Hannity (Fox News): Estimated $45 million per year
- Rachel Maddow (MSNBC): Estimated $30 million per year
